Hot and Spicy Pork Chili

  • 1 lb. Carolina Pride™ Boneless Pork Shoulder,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
  • 1 lb. Bulk Pork Sausage
  • 1/2 cup Chopped Green Pepper
  • 1/2 cup Chopped Onion
  • 2 Cloves Garlic, minced
  • 1 (28 oz.) can Tomatoes, broken up
  • 1 (15 1/4 oz.) can Kidney Beans, drained
  • 1 (8 oz.) can Tomato Sauce
  • 3/4-cup Beer
  • 1 1/2 T. Chili Powder
  • 1/2 tsp. Salt
  • 1/2 tsp. Ground Cumin
  • 1/8 tsp. Crushed Red Pepper (optional)
  • Dairy Sour Cream (optional)
  • Shredded Cheddar Cheese (optional)

In a 3-quart microwave able bowl combine pork, sausage, green pepper, onion, and garlic. Cove with plastic wrap, venting slightly. Cook 15 minutes and at medium or 50% power, stirring every 5 minutes. Stir in tomatoes, kidney beans, tomato sauce, beer, chili powder, salt, cumin, and red pepper, if desired. Cook, covered, 20 minutes at High; stir well. Reduce power to Medium or 50% power and cook 30 minutes; stir and remove cover after 20 minutes. To serve, garnish with sour cream and shredded cheddar cheese, if desired.

Makes 6 servings
